## Hallowgate Service Environments — Circuit Breaker

Welcome to the team. Hallowgate calls the upstream Ledgerbird API through a circuit breaker that trips on sustained failures and half-opens after a cooldown. Each environment tunes these thresholds differently, since staging tolerates more flakiness than production. The production values currently in effect are listed below.

deployment values, hafop-fahag:
wenael:
  pin: 9737
  metrics_host: metrics.wenael.lumicsys.internal
  tenant: holwyn
  seal: seal_b99b9847

Ticket #— Health check tuning behind Northgate LB

Summary: The API pool behind the Northgate load balancer is flapping because health checks hit /status, which performs a full DB round-trip. Under load, checks time out at 2s and nodes get ejected despite being healthy, worsening the overload. Proposed fix: point checks at the new lightweight /healthz endpoint and raise the failure threshold from 2 to 3. On-call can apply this during the next low-traffic window. This change requires sign-off before rollout, from the person below.

signatory, yajef-yagef: Wenox Rusax Tameth Wenys

Handover Note — Director Transition, Malverra Appliances

From Dalia Rourke to incoming director Tomas Eld: the main open item is the warranty overrun on the Fenwick range, currently 18% above provision. Supplier negotiations with Arbenholt Components are mid-stream; don't concede on the liability clause. Sales leads have the revised claim-handling guidance. My view on where this leaves our commercial strategy follows in the note below.

internal memo for tageg-tafop: The western region missed its Soreth quota by 6.8 percent last quarter. Fenvanax Freight plans to lower the Julix list price by 53.5 percent in November. The board signed off on a budget of $287.6 million for Project Eliath. The renewal with Novvanix Holdings closes at $241.6 million a year, 35.4 percent below the last contract.

Formula Sandbox — provenance notes. All user-supplied formulas in CalcForge run inside the Wickett isolate: no filesystem, no network, 50ms CPU cap. Builds of the sandbox runtime are reproducible; verify the hash before deploying. Never patch the isolate in place. Every approved sandbox build is recorded under the token below.

build token for tajeg-bajep: htk14_409ba9df6b8acb